In the latest episode of the Financial Services Online podcast, Paige Estritori discusses major news in the Australian insurance industry. The Australian Financial Complaints Authority saw a 17% surge in general insurance complaints, largely due to issues with add-on covers and auto-claim delays. Also, comprehensive motor insurance remained a top concern, underlining the need for transparent communication with consumers. The Australian Prudential Regulation Authority's report shows stability in the professional indemnity insurance sector despite a drop in gross premiums due to market competition. Meanwhile, Upcover has launched a unique insurance product for nursing professionals with flexible payment plans. However, there is a downside for Northern Territory homeowners who face high strata insurance premiums due to weather conditions, market pressures, and high costs of materials.n
